Термометр ГНОМ

Вопросы и замечания по статьям и схемам, представленным на нашем сайте

При поддержке РадиоКОТструктор.ру


dream088
Вымогатель припоя
Сообщения: 550
Зарегистрирован: Пн апр 01, 2013 17:12:51
Откуда: Казахстан, Костанай

Re: Термометр ГНОМ

Сообщение dream088 »

edm2007 писал(а):Здравствуйте.

Без проблем, разводите плату как Вам удобнее. Условие одно - сегменты должны быть на одном порту. А порядок и все остальное не имеет значения. От Вас затем список в виде:

Разряд 1 - PC4
Разряд 2 - PD3
...
Сегмент H - PB0
Сегмент F - PB4
...
Датчик - PD1

и т.п.

edm2007, Здравствуйте, а можете скомпилировать прошивку под мегу8 с таким подключением портов/сегментов?
Разряд 1 - PD7
Разряд 2 - PD6
Разряд 3 - PD5
----------
Сегмент A - PB2
Сегмент B - PB6
Сегмент C - PB0
Сегмент D - PB4
Сегмент E - PB5
Сегмент F - PB1
Сегмент G - PB7
Сегмент H - PB3
----------
Датчик - PC0
----------
П.С. без кнопки, и которая 9бит
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Здравствуйте.

П.С. без кнопки, и которая 9бит


Какой индикатор? Два варианта, как я понял?

P.S. Ребята, с подобными просьбами в личку, пожалуйста.
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
dream088
Вымогатель припоя
Сообщения: 550
Зарегистрирован: Пн апр 01, 2013 17:12:51
Откуда: Казахстан, Костанай

Re: Термометр ГНОМ

Сообщение dream088 »

:oops: про тип индикатора я и забыл совсем :)) Под два варианта, спасибо.
Печатку сюда чуть позже скину. Пытался развести под прошивку с предыдущей страницы - как то не удается минимизировать :(
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Под ОА и ОК нужно? Вариант без кнопки И вариант с кнопкой 9 бит? Или вариант без кнопки 9 бит?
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
dream088
Вымогатель припоя
Сообщения: 550
Зарегистрирован: Пн апр 01, 2013 17:12:51
Откуда: Казахстан, Костанай

Re: Термометр ГНОМ

Сообщение dream088 »

именно мне надо:
вариант под ОК и ОА
Без кнопки
Про 9 бит написал вспомнив что там измерения идут быстрее(думал что опрос идет 1сек), НО, еще раз прочитав Ваш пост, понял что как бы без разницы 9 бит или 12, если опрос датчика идет каждые 3 секунды, для варианта без кнопки и к тому же термометра на Ваше усмотрение,9 или 12, что будет проще сделать то и делайте.
=================
Плата в архиве, мб кому пригодится...ОА
для ОК перекинуть дорожку идущую на эмитеры транзисторов с плюса питания на минус.
Gnom_atm8tqfp_OA_25x27.zip
(22.46 КБ) 262 скачивания
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

dream088 писал(а):понял что как бы без разницы


Совершенно верно, 9 бит имели смысл с кнопкой, чтобы батарейки не жрать секунду, пока измерение идет. Да и ожидание тоже комфорта не добавляло. С постоянным же измерением смысла нет, так как частый опрос датчика скорее противопоказан.

Прошивку сделаю скорее всего завтра, так как сегодня уже ночь. :)
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
dream088
Вымогатель припоя
Сообщения: 550
Зарегистрирован: Пн апр 01, 2013 17:12:51
Откуда: Казахстан, Костанай

Re: Термометр ГНОМ

Сообщение dream088 »

edm2007, браво, Мастер! :)
работает!
Спасибо!
Вот еще хотел спросить, насчёт фьюзов, я поставил фьюзы как в термометре с третьей страницы этой темы(Smurf, atmega8)
High Fuse: D9
Low Fuse: E3
это норм?
Изображение
2014-11-24_192703.png
(21.42 КБ) 1384 скачивания
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Вполне. Главное, что 4 MHz, а детектор питания если нужно можете включить (BODEN = 0).
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
Sailanser
Друг Кота
Сообщения: 3123
Зарегистрирован: Ср фев 01, 2006 22:29:02
Откуда: г.Ростов-на-Дону

Re: Термометр ГНОМ

Сообщение Sailanser »

Оживлю немного тему.

edm2007

Решил сделать еще вариантик Гнома, отсюда вопрос.

В той прошивке что выложена под 3 сегмента с кнопкой и для индикатора с ОК в прошивке порты не перепутаны? Первый сегмент индикатора идет к PD6 а третий к PD0 после заливки прошивки получаем все наоборот. :))

Изображение
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Здравствуйте.

Естественно перепутаны, там же индикатор вверх ногами точками. И чтобы не путать зрителя, расположение разрядов тоже поменялось. В схеме про это есть:

Изображение

Видите, в каком порядке разряды идут? И с сегментами так же... Так что все честно. :tea:

P.S. Прошивку изменить или в схеме перебросите?
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
Sailanser
Друг Кота
Сообщения: 3123
Зарегистрирован: Ср фев 01, 2006 22:29:02
Откуда: г.Ростов-на-Дону

Re: Термометр ГНОМ

Сообщение Sailanser »

edm2007 писал(а):P.S. Прошивку изменить или в схеме перебросите?


Тогда уж лучше в прошивке, быстрее будет чем всю плату перепахивать :))
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Да без проблем, пробуйте.
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
Sailanser
Друг Кота
Сообщения: 3123
Зарегистрирован: Ср фев 01, 2006 22:29:02
Откуда: г.Ростов-на-Дону

Re: Термометр ГНОМ

Сообщение Sailanser »

Спасибо. Попробую. Уже понял в чем :)) Просто эту модификацию делал из того что как говориться под рукой, индикаторы односегментные, сами сегменты повернул, а индикатор в целом нет :))
AVK
Потрогал лапой паяльник
Сообщения: 349
Зарегистрирован: Сб окт 20, 2007 14:12:03

Re: Термометр ГНОМ

Сообщение AVK »

Исходников то нет как я понимаю?
Поразительно когда зажимают элементарные вещи.
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

Судя по вашим сообщениям, вы довольно часто попрошайничаете. :wink: Ну вот зачем оно вам? Если знаний хватает, то и сами напишете, а если нет - так паяйте готовое. :tea:
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
AVK
Потрогал лапой паяльник
Сообщения: 349
Зарегистрирован: Сб окт 20, 2007 14:12:03

Re: Термометр ГНОМ

Сообщение AVK »

Да ладно, такой термометр за пару вечеров можно написать.
Чего жметесь? Мож накопипастили и стыдно?
Мне вот всегда интересно, кто как динамическую индикацию делает.
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

AVK писал(а):Да ладно, такой термометр за пару вечеров можно написать.


Ну так а я о чем? :)

AVK писал(а):Мож накопипастили и стыдно?


Я его и стал писать именно из-за того, что не устраивало абсолютно все имеющееся. А не выкладываю исходники никогда по вполне определенной причине (которую я устал уже озвучивать). Вот вы уверены, что своими кривыми ручками не накосматите в коде? Вы точно знаете что этот исправленный код не попадет потом куда-то еще? Думается мне, что не уверены, а я так тем более знаю, что бывает и так (к сожалению, на практике). Потому эту тему закрыл раз и навсегда.

Решениями в плане кода делюсь всегда, свои прошивки по просьбам допиливаю всегда, но выкладывать исходники своих творений - никогда. Если человек способен исправить чужой код (заметьте, грамотно исправить, не нарушив работы), то он и с нуля запросто напишет. А если не способен, то ему и делать в коде нечего.
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
Аватара пользователя
edm2007
Поставщик валерьянки для Кота
Сообщения: 2255
Зарегистрирован: Вт апр 21, 2009 22:24:10
Откуда: Иркутск
Контактная информация:

Re: Термометр ГНОМ

Сообщение edm2007 »

AVK писал(а):Мне вот всегда интересно, кто как динамическую индикацию делает.


Она ведь динамическая, и дабы не было проблем, логичнее всего ее делать на таймере. Ну верх же глупости, делать ее в основном цикле, если можно запустить таймер и забыть о ней навсегда. В данной конструкции решение было куда интереснее, так как при обмене по шине 1WIRE все прерывания должны быть запрещены (зная каким образом передаются данные, становится понятно, почему это требование обязательно для выполнения). И вот тут во многих термометрах и вылазил такой досадный глюк как подмигивание индикации через равные промежутки. Это и не понравилось, с этого все и началось. :)
"Слишком много людей ломаются, даже не подозревая о том, насколько близки к успеху они были в тот момент, когда упали духом". Томас Алва Эдисон
AVK
Потрогал лапой паяльник
Сообщения: 349
Зарегистрирован: Сб окт 20, 2007 14:12:03

Re: Термометр ГНОМ

Сообщение AVK »

Понятно, понятно.
Стандартные отмазы.
Какая вам печаль, что я накромсаю? И даже страшно спросить, а куда этот код может попасть не туда?
Может я найду в вашем коде чтото полезное для себя и использую в дальнейшем.
Ответить

Вернуться в «Статьи»